Manufacturer's Description
The GGW-H20L is the first Blu-ray Disc burner to support 6X speed for writing to BD-R. That's up from 4X on the GGW-H10N, and up from 2X on the early Blu-ray Disc burners from Plextor, Sony, and Pioneer. In the PC World Test Center's evaluation, the drive's performance reflected its boosted specs even on slower speed-rated media. (According to media manufacturers, 4X media first ships at the end of 2007; 6X media won't come until the first quarter of 2008.)
On our disc-mastering test, we saw a 22 percent performance improvement by the GGW-H20L over its predecessor (itself a speedy performer compared with other Blu-ray burners we've tested), shaving nearly 6 minutes off the times we clocked. The GGW-H20L required just 22 minutes to write 22GB of data to single-layer 2X Verbatim BD-R media. Performance on formatting and packet writing to rewritable BD-RE media showed a similar boost (even though that spec technically remains unchanged): The GGW-H20L was 23 percent faster than its predecessor at this task, taking 1 hour, 43 minutes (compared with the GGW-H10N's 2 hours, 14 minutes).

Top quality drive but you will need to buy additional playback software
**Update** The bundled software, Power DVD 7.3, does not support Dolby Digital 5.1 surround sound as this software is the OEM version. 2 channel sound only is supported. This is a major disappointment as upgrading to Power DVD 8 costs about £60 and you will lose the ability to play HD DVD if you do this (unless you install 7.3 and 8 side by side which is supposed to be possible). The supplied software was a major reason I bought this drive and I would now rate it a 4 stars not 5.
This is possibly the current best Bluray drive on the market. It writes/reads to Bluray, DVD, CD and reads HD DVD so if you have any movies in this now defunct format you can still watch them. Writing speeds are excellent. The drive has light scribe functionality but I haven't tried using it. The kit comes with a BD-RE disc so you can burn a Bluray data disc straight away.
The bundled software is superb. Cyberlink software is provided for burning DVDs, CDs, Bluray Discs. Cyberlink PowerDVD 7.3 is provided for playback. The player and drive is fully compatible with Bluray video Profile 1 and 1.1 (bonus view) as well as HD DVD (an update of about 75mb from the Cyberlink site was needed to get the player working fully - ensure you update the software when prompted and bookmark the link for future reference as it's hard to find later!) The provided software separately would set you back about £40-70 so it's excellent that it's included.
Full backward compatability with DVD, CD and HD DVD, high speed burning, bundled software at this low price make this drive stand out from all the rest. Superb.
